1. Loan Options and Strategies to Manage Student Debt
Federal Student Loan Programs
Federal student loans are the most accessible and borrower-friendly options for undergraduate students pursuing a Computer Science degree at West Virginia University at Parkersburg. The primary federal loan programs include the Direct Subsidized and Unsubsidized Loans. These loans typically offer lower interest rates and flexible repayment plans, making them preferable for managing debt effectively.
Direct Subsidized Loans are need-based and do not accrue interest while the student is enrolled at least half-time. Conversely, Direct Unsubsidized Loans accrue interest from the time they are disbursed, and students can choose to pay interest during enrollment or capitalize it.
Private and Alternative Loans
In cases where federal aid does not cover the full cost of attendance, students might consider private loans. These loans are offered by banks or credit institutions and often have higher interest rates and less flexible repayment options. It's essential to carefully compare terms, interest rates, and repayment plans before choosing private loans.
Loan Management Strategies
To effectively manage student debt, students should:
- Maximize federal aid before turning to private loans.
- Borrow only what is necessary to cover tuition and essential expenses.
- Understand repayment options, including income-driven repayment plans.
- Consider loan forgiveness programs for qualifying careers, such as public service or technology sectors.
- Stay informed about interest accrual and repayment deadlines to avoid penalties.

5. Financial Information (Tuition, Debt, ROI)
Tuition and Expenses
At West Virginia University at Parkersburg, in-state tuition is approximately $4,420 per year, while out-of-state students pay about $9,124. Additional costs include fees, textbooks, supplies, and living expenses, which vary based on individual circumstances.
Student Debt Considerations
While specific median debt data for this program is not available, students should aim to borrow responsibly. With careful planning, the return on investment (ROI) for a Computer Science degree is high, given the strong job prospects and salary potential.
Return on Investment (ROI)
Considering the average starting salaries and the relatively low tuition costs, students can expect a favorable ROI. For example, borrowing $20,000 to $30,000 over the course of the program, with manageable repayment plans, can lead to a financially sustainable career trajectory.
